Operation: Blue Skies
Trophy climbers are some of the most hardcore, elite, competitive players in Clash of Clans. They enjoy the challenge, the accomplishment of being one of the top players in the world, but also unfortunately aren’t able to play as much as they want due to the lack of available bases to attack. With this update, we've changed how multiplayer matchmaking functions when you reach 5000 Trophies.
Legend League Overview
When you reach 5000 Trophies, the Attack menu will provide a brand new option. Rather than matching you up against another player, you will be provided with a button to “Opt In” to the Legend League matchmaking.
When you opt in, each day everyone in the Legend League will receive a fixed number (8) of attacks and defenses. Each attack will be worth up to 40 Trophies but you cannot lose Trophies when you attack. You can perform these attacks at any point, without searching for opponents. Any attacks not used within a League Day are lost. Once a new League Day starts, the number of attacks you get will refresh.
Like the previous Legend League, each season will still be a month long with each day now called a League Day. Each League Day will reset the number of attacks available and the number of defenses your village can take. At the start of each new League Season, trophies will reset to 5000.
Attacking
Yes, you can do your attacks anytime you want. Once you’ve completed all of the available attacks, you will not be able to attack again until the next League Day begins and the number of attacks are refreshed. This means you no longer need to sit by your device for countless hours waiting for a base to suddenly become available.
Defense
Once you’re in the Legend League, you can use a different layout than the ones players see when they visit your village. From the Defense tab of the Legend League attack screen, you can select which Defensive layout you wish to use. The layout you decide to use will remain as your active defense until you decide to change it.
This is also where you decide your Clan Castle troops. Select which donated CC Troops you wish to use and they do not need to be refilled after each attack. Those CC troops will remain your CC troops until you decide to use different ones.
Because we’ve changed how Shields work in the Legend League (more on this later), you can be attacked even while you are online, but don’t worry, you do not lose resources from taking a defense in the Legend League and can still play while being attacked.
Shields
We've changed how Defensive Shields function and the role they serve in the Legend League. Purchasing a Shield is how you can take a break from a League Day.
Under the previous system, having an active Shield prevented players from attacking your village when you went offline. However, in the Legend League because players are attacking a snapshot of your village each day, players will be able to attack you whether you are online or offline.
With the new Legend League, when you purchase a Defensive Shield you will not be able to be attacked for as long as the Shield is active but neither will you be able to attack another village either. Essentially, purchasing a Shield will pause your position in the Legend League.
Furthermore, when you purchase a Defensive Shield, it does not go into effect until the next League Day. For example, if you were in the middle of a League Day on Monday and purchased a 2-Day Shield, that Shield timer will not start until the beginning of the League Day on Tuesday.
The same applies for canceling/removing an active Shield. Removing the Shield will allow you to rejoin the Legend League pool, but it does not go into effect until the following League Day.
If you purchase a Defensive Shield but lose enough trophies to fall below the Legend League threshold before the Shield goes into effect the next League Day, then the Shield will remain active in the normal multiplayer system.
Trophies
You will remain in the Legend League bracket once you reach 5000 trophies. At the end of the League Day, if you fall below 4900 Trophies you will be placed back into the normal matchmaking pool. The amount of Trophies earned per attack will be determined by how well you attack your opponent.
For 0 stars you'll get 0 trophies + 1 trophy for each full 10% DP above 0%
For 1 stars you'll get 5 trophies + 1 trophy for each full 9% DP above 1%
For 2 stars you'll get 16 trophies + 1 trophy for each full 3% DP above 50%
For 3 stars you'll get 40 trophies
Loot
As mentioned under the Defense section, when you attack another player or when you are attacked, loot is not stolen from the defending village. Similar to Clan Wars, there is a set amount of loot you are able to earn determined by the success of your attack. However, you will still earn bonus loot for your League level and you will still earn Star Bonus loot after earning 5 Stars when your Star Bonus loot is available.
The amount of loot available per base will be as follows, based on attacking a max Town Hall 12:
- 450k gold
- 550k elixir
- 6.5k dark elixir
Weaker bases will have a lower amount of available loot. Star bonus and win bonus remain unchanged from their current values. Furthermore, your attacks will still count towards other features such as Clan Games and Season Challenges.
